# Dispatcher Environments

The Routewren driver-assignment heuristic runs in three environments: dev (synthetic trips), staging (replayed traffic from last week), and prod. Heads up: the heuristic weights differ per environment on purpose — staging runs aggressive settings so regressions show up faster. If assignments look weird, check which environment you're staring at before filing anything. Prod is the only one tuned for real rider wait times, and it runs with these values.

settings of yaguf-kawep:
[ulaath]
port = 8000
region = lower-3
host = ulaath.paliqworks.corp
timeout_ms = 500
retries = 4

Hi branch managers — quick heads-up ahead of Thursday's review. Central is trimming the marketing budget by about 18% for the Calder and Westmoor regions, mostly hitting paid campaigns and event sponsorships for the Fenwick product line. Local co-op funds survive, but approvals now go through regional leads. Expect questions from your teams; keep messaging simple: we're reallocating, not retreating. Full figures come in the review deck. The confidential note on forward plans sits directly below.

confidential, yahag-bahap: Drumirox Partners is in early talks to buy Jorwynix Systems for about $201.4 million. The Istir launch date is August 28, and nothing goes to the press before then. Legal wants the Norwynox Foods term sheet redrafted before April 4.

Heads up: if the Lintrock baseline file in the Quarrow repo drifts from main, CI fails with a "stale baseline" error even when the code is fine. Quick fix is to regenerate the baseline on a clean checkout and re-push. If a customer build is blocked, confirm the failing run matches the token below before escalating.

build token for yadug-yagag: htk21_c863c33eb8b82c0c9c152

Diff viewer (Slateview) chokes on files over 200 MB. Do not block a release on it. Enable chunked mode via the ops flag, restart the render workers, confirm memory stays under 70%. If the viewer still stalls, fall back to the CLI differ and note it in the release log. Attach the build marker shown below to the release ticket.

trace token, kajeg-tadup: htk31_ea4436123ab4c9e337062126feef2c5